Red Spring Road Retaining Wall ReplacementAndover, MATEC provided design and construction oversight services for the complete replacement of a 400 foot long stone masonry retaining wall. TEC's efforts included maintaining the total project delivery cost to $400,000 and minimizing the impacts on areas that would required additional permitting. TEC investigated various wall types and construction methods to determine the most practical and durable configuration. Work also included coordination with the Owner including representation at town meetings. |

MassHighway Central Artery/Tunnel Emergency RepairBoston, MAMassHighway retained TEC to design temporary shoring to support ceiling panels while in situ testing and repairs of the ceiling's hanger systems were completed in the summer of 2006. TEC designed shoring systems of various size and configuration at multiple tunnel locations. They also designed temporary slings to support the 6000 pound ceiling exhaust fans while repairs to the permanent supports took place. |

Sal's Just PizzaLawrence, MATEC provided structural engineering services to a proposed mezzanine floor level within an existing 80,000 sf historic mill building. Structural design included a steel moment framed structural system supported on existing concrete slab and columns that are seismically isolated from the existing steel and brick masonry structure. |
